Internal Coaching SIG - The growth of Internal Coaching at Bettys and Taylors Group - 22nd May 2024

During this meeting, you will hear how the internal coaching scheme at Bettys and Tyalors Group has been developed, which has been established for more than ten years.

 

Carole-Ann and Kate will be sharing their story of how their involvement has been instrumental in developing and stewarding the scheme to where it is now, and will share what this has taken from the coaches and the business to develop this scheme into a key developmental initiative in Bettys & Taylors Group.

Carole-Ann Jones
Carole-Ann brings a wealth of experience as a senior leader in HR and People Development roles in international companies and family businesses. Having worked in both cross functional and intercultural teams on major transformational projects for over a decade in Unilever, she has a deep understanding of group and team dynamics. 

Her experience, across a wide range of sectors, includes developing strategic, agile leaders, nurturing high performance teams and consulting on significant culture change initiatives such as the design, development and implementation of internal coach schemes.


Kate Donnelly
Kate has worked at Bettys & Taylors Group for over ten years, having joined as a Graduate Trainee in HR. After discovering a passion for learning & development during the graduate programme, Kate moved into the Learning & Development team, and is currently Learning & Development Partner, with a core responsibility for managing and developing L&D and OD initiatives across the Group and facilitating team development.

She has been involved in the ongoing support and development of Bettys & Taylors Group’s internal coaching scheme since 2014. Although not a coach herself, Kate has considerable experience of managing and developing an internal coaching scheme.
